apterous

adjective ap·ter·ous \ˈap-tə-rəs\

Definition of APTEROUS

:  lacking wings <apterous insects>
ADVERTISEMENT

Origin of APTEROUS

Greek apteros, from a- + pteron wing — more at feather
First Known Use: 1775
